Output 159d643173ba32e777908c63687538f2f4b2712e300ff8473d673da683c21464:0

value
23998081421
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c8385107ee9fe12f9fc964bf69240577ccc0dbd OP_EQUALVERIFY OP_CHECKSIG
address
DC7fSzWGAeg6qp4Kmrut9vGaM3S7PwWqh9
transaction
159d643173ba32e777908c63687538f2f4b2712e300ff8473d673da683c21464